Skip to main content

2 posts tagged with "Cloud"

View All Tags

What is Jira? A Detailed Overview

· 9 min read
Career Credentials
Where Education meets Ambition

In today's fast-paced, technology-driven world, effective project management and seamless team collaboration are crucial for success. Jira, a software application developed by the Australian company Atlassian, has emerged as a popular solution to these needs. Initially designed for software developers, Jira has evolved into a versatile tool that supports various teams and industries. This detailed overview will delve into the key concepts, functionalities, hosting options, history, and diverse applications of Jira, providing a comprehensive understanding of why it has become an indispensable tool for many organizations.

Check Out: React Native Notes by Career Credentials for FREE!!

Key Jira Concepts

Jira is built on four fundamental concepts: issues, projects, boards, and workflows. Understanding these concepts is essential to leveraging Jira's full potential.

Issue

An issue in Jira represents a single work item that a team tracks from creation to completion. Issues can take many forms, such as a bug, user story, epic, task, or even a to-do item for a non-technical team. Different teams may refer to issues using terms like requests, tickets, or tasks, but to avoid confusion, it's best to stick with the term "issue" or specify the issue types.

Most product teams typically categorize issues into types such as Epic, Story, Bug, Test, and Task. An epic is a large body of work that can be broken down into smaller tasks or stories. Stories represent individual features or pieces of functionality, while bugs are issues related to defects or problems in the software. Tasks and tests cover other specific work items that need to be addressed.

Check Out: 70 Toughest Interview Questions And Answers for FREE!!

Projects

A project in Jira is a collection of issues grouped together with common information and context. Projects help organize and manage related work items, providing visibility and structure. Each project can be configured in various ways, including setting visibility restrictions and defining applicable workflows.

For product development efforts, it’s often helpful to have a single project dedicated to each product. This approach ensures that all related issues, tasks, and documentation are centrally located and easily accessible by the team.

Boards

Boards in Jira offer a visual representation of a team’s workflow within a project. They are flexible tools for viewing, managing, and reporting on work in progress. Teams can use multiple boards to cater to different needs and preferences.

For agile teams, boards are particularly useful. A Kanban board view helps track backlog items and their refinement process, while a Sprint board focuses on the current sprint’s backlog. These boards provide a clear and real-time snapshot of the project’s status, facilitating better team collaboration and decision-making.

Check Out: Flutter Roadmap by Career Credentials for FREE!!

Workflows

Workflows in Jira define the path that issues take as they progress from creation to completion. Each step in a workflow, such as To Do, In Progress, and Done, represents a status that an issue can hold. Workflows can be customized to govern the transitions between different statuses and trigger specific actions when an issue moves to a new status.

Effective workflow management is crucial for ensuring that issues are handled efficiently and consistently. It helps teams maintain clarity on the current status of work items and understand the steps needed to move them forward.

Hosting Options

Atlassian offers two primary hosting options for Jira: Cloud and Data Center. The choice between these options depends on whether you prefer Atlassian to handle the hosting or if you’d rather manage it yourself.

Also Read: How Artificial Intelligence is Used in Stock Trading by Career Credentials

Cloud

Jira Cloud is a hosted solution where Atlassian manages the infrastructure, setup, and maintenance. This option is ideal for teams that want to get started quickly and avoid the complexities of self-hosting. Jira Cloud provides scalability, regular updates, and robust security features, making it a convenient choice for many organizations.

Data Center

Jira Data Center allows organizations to host Jira on their own cloud platforms, such as AWS or Azure. This option is best suited for enterprise teams that require uninterrupted access to Jira and need scalable performance. Data Center offers greater control over the environment and is designed to handle high availability and performance demands.

Enroll Now: Javascript Crash Course by Career Credentials and master javascript!

The History of Jira

Jira's journey began in 2002 when Atlassian transitioned from a tech support service to a software development company. Struggling to generate revenue initially, the founders decided to sell the software they had developed to support their business, known as the Atlassian Support System. This software was rebranded as Jira.

The name "Jira" is derived from "Gojira," the Japanese word for Godzilla. The name choice was inspired by Atlassian’s use of Bugzilla, a bug-tracking tool, before developing their own solution. Over the years, Jira evolved from a tool designed for software developers to a versatile platform adopted by various industries and teams.

Which Teams Can Jira Help?

As Jira gained popularity, it expanded its services to support different types of teams beyond software development. Here’s a look at how various teams can benefit from Jira:

Business Teams

Jira Work Management is designed for teams outside of software development and IT. It serves departments such as HR, marketing, finance, and operations, providing tools for change requests, workflow approvals, and general task management. This makes it a valuable resource for business teams seeking to streamline their processes and improve efficiency.

Software Development Teams

Jira Software includes all the features of Jira Work Management, plus additional functionalities tailored to software development teams. It supports planning, tracking, and shipping software products. Software teams use Jira for bug tracking, managing development tasks, and project management. It also supports popular agile frameworks like Kanban and Scrum, making it a versatile tool for agile development.

IT Service Teams

Jira Service Management caters to IT service teams, including call center managers, helpdesk agents, and support professionals. It provides tools for issue ticketing, incident management, and change management. This enables IT teams to deliver prompt and efficient support to their customers while tracking their efforts and performance.

Portfolio Management and Delivery Management Teams

Jira Align is designed for portfolio managers, delivery managers, and executives who need a comprehensive view of work across multiple development teams. It connects product, program, and portfolio strategy to technical execution, ensuring alignment and transparency at all levels of the organization.

How Can Product Managers Use Jira?

Product management involves a broad range of activities, from understanding customer needs and discovering problems to identifying solutions and developing viable products. This strategic work is equally important as the execution work of delivering the product.

Product managers can benefit from using a combination of tools to handle these diverse responsibilities effectively. While tools like ProductPlan are ideal for building and maintaining product roadmaps, Jira excels at tracking the detailed work involved in developing and delivering a product.

By integrating ProductPlan with Jira, product managers can maintain a clear strategy and prioritize initiatives without getting bogged down in the execution details too early. This approach allows teams to focus on delivering the most valuable solutions while keeping an eye on potential future work.

Check Out: Microsoft Interview Preperation Questions by Career Credentials for FREE!!

Conclusion

Jira has come a long way since its inception, evolving into a powerful tool that supports a wide range of teams and industries. Its core concepts—issues, projects, boards, and workflows—provide a robust framework for tracking work and managing projects. With flexible hosting options and a rich history of innovation, Jira continues to be a go-to solution for organizations seeking to improve collaboration, efficiency, and productivity.

Whether you are a software development team looking to streamline your processes, an IT service team aiming to enhance support capabilities, or a business team seeking better task management, Jira offers the tools and flexibility to meet your needs. By understanding and leveraging Jira's features, teams can achieve greater visibility, coordination, and success in their projects.

Confused About Your Career?

Don't let another opportunity pass you by. Invest in yourself and your future today! Click the button below to schedule a consultation and take the first step towards achieving your career goals.



Our team is ready to guide you on the best credentialing options for your aspirations.

Let's build a brighter future together!

Empower Yourself. Elevate Your Career at Career Credentials Where Education meets Ambition.



What Is Cloud Computing? The Ultimate Guide

· 6 min read
Career Credentials
Where Education meets Ambition

Introduction

Welcome to the world of cloud computing, where the sky is not the limit—it's just the beginning. In this ultimate guide, we'll embark on a journey through the ethereal realm of the cloud, uncovering its mysteries, exploring its wonders, and unlocking its boundless potential. Whether you're a seasoned IT professional, a curious entrepreneur, or simply someone intrigued by the magic of technology, join us as we unravel the secrets of the cloud and discover why it's revolutionizing the way we live, work, and play.

What is the Cloud?

Imagine having access to all your files and apps anytime, anywhere, without the need for bulky hardware or software. That's the magic of cloud computing. It's like having a virtual space where everything you need is stored online, ready for you to use whenever you want.


Enroll Now: Learn Django with Prashant Sir

Different Types of Clouds

There are three main types of clouds: private, public, and hybrid.


Private clouds are like having your own exclusive space online, where only you and your team can access your data.


Public clouds are shared spaces hosted by companies like Amazon and Google, where anyone can store their information.


Hybrid clouds combine the best of both worlds, offering flexibility and security by allowing you to store some data privately and some data publicly.

Understanding the Cloud's Layers

Think of the cloud as a cake with different layers.


The bottom layer is Infrastructure as a Service (IaaS), which provides the basic building blocks for your virtual space. This includes things like servers, storage, and networking.


Platform as a Service (PaaS) is like the frosting on the cake, making it easy to develop and host your own apps without worrying about the underlying infrastructure.


Software as a Service (SaaS) is the cherry on top, offering ready-to-use apps like Gmail, Dropbox, and Microsoft Office.


Check Out: Practice Questions on C++ by Career Credentials for FREE !!

Why the Cloud is Awesome

The cloud isn't just convenient; it's a game-changer for businesses. By moving to the cloud, companies can save money, work more efficiently, and scale up or down as needed.


For example, instead of buying and maintaining expensive servers, businesses can simply pay a monthly fee to use cloud services.


Plus, it's great for remote work since everything is accessible online. No more emailing files back and forth or carrying around USB drives!

What's Next for the Cloud?

The future of cloud computing is bright, with exciting developments like edge computing and serverless architectures on the horizon.


Edge computing brings the power of the cloud closer to where it's needed, reducing latency and improving performance for things like streaming video and playing online games.


Serverless architectures allow developers to focus on writing code without worrying about managing servers, making it easier and faster to build and deploy applications.


Check Out: SQL Roadmap by Career Credentials for FREE !!

Security and Privacy in the Cloud

One concern that many people have about the cloud is security. After all, if your data is stored online, isn't it more vulnerable to hackers?


While it's true that security is a major consideration when using the cloud, reputable cloud providers invest heavily in security measures to protect your data. This includes things like encryption, multi-factor authentication, and regular security audits.


Plus, by storing your data in the cloud, you can often benefit from better security than you could afford to implement on your own.

Real-World Examples

To help illustrate the power of the cloud, let's look at some real-world examples of how businesses are using it.


For example, companies like Netflix and Spotify use the cloud to deliver streaming media to millions of users around the world. By storing their content in the cloud, they can scale up their infrastructure to handle spikes in demand, such as when a new season of a popular show is released.


Meanwhile, smaller businesses use the cloud to host their websites, store customer data, and collaborate with remote teams.

Getting Started with the Cloud

Ready to dive into the cloud? The first step is to choose a cloud provider that meets your needs.


Some popular options include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form.


Once you've signed up for a cloud account, you can start migrating your data and applications to the cloud. This might involve moving your files to a cloud storage service like Dropbox, setting up virtual servers to host your website, or developing a new app using cloud-based tools and services.


Must Read: What is GitHub: The Key to Collaborative Coding by Career Credentials

Conclusion

In conclusion, the cloud is more than just a buzzword; it's a transformative technology that's revolutionizing the way we work, play, and live.


Whether you're a small business looking to save money, a large enterprise seeking greater flexibility, or an individual who wants to access their files from anywhere, the cloud has something for everyone.


So why wait? Start exploring the cloud today and unlock its endless possibilities!

Confused About Your Career?

Don't let another opportunity pass you by. Invest in yourself and your future today! Click the button below to schedule a consultation and take the first step towards achieving your career goals.




Our team is ready to guide you on the best credentialing options for your aspirations.

Let's build a brighter future together!

Empower Yourself. Elevate Your Career at Career Credentials Where Education meets Ambition.